Output 3990200754cb1b7d96466d603aa4bf94c2c85cb019d0bdc97460d5da40a0be61:1

value
70000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c2ee6b1664790eaaab04f3b1b1321f138b95c6 OP_EQUAL
address
3NBSoaZTZMyuhrisHhj45mr2JVHXp3DCW1
transaction
3990200754cb1b7d96466d603aa4bf94c2c85cb019d0bdc97460d5da40a0be61
spent
true